The Mirage window smoke has been crucial since the launch of CS:GO, with players constantly seeking to improve it.

I go through the Evolution of the Mirage Window Smoke, an 8 year process that pushed the limits of what the scene knew about creating nade lineups.

    Snax must have thrown it by pressing W+A while crouched to make use of wallstrafing, as well as standing up just before (or by simultaniously) jump-throwing for extra speed. He always had super innovative line-ups like the one for heaven on Nuke where he lined himself up while running out of T spawn.
